Sehwag, Zaheer return home from Lanka

Virender Sehwag and Zaheer Khan have returned to India from Sri Lanka ahead of Tuesday’s lone Twenty20 match between the two teams.

Sehwag had missed the fifth and last ODI of the recently concluded series due to a glute injury and had been replaced by Ajinkya Rahane in the eleven.


The dashing Indian hit a highest score of 96 in the series, getting a total of 147 runs at an average of 37.

Zaheer, along with Sehwag, had earlier been ‘rested’ from the Asia Cup, which took place in Bangladesh in March.

The left-arm pace bowler had a middling time in Sri Lanka, picking up just four wickets in five matches.

Zaheer is expected to return to the National Cricket Academy in Bangalore for training.
